Boomerangs

Located along Jamaica Plain, Boomerangs is a one-stop shop that offers the best selections to its consumers. You can get secondhand items from popular brands like H&M and enjoy unique items to behold and take home with you. Get a selection of sombreros that come in different shapes and sizes or try on some ladybug printed pants. You can also buy some great items for your kids like children’s cowboy boots and denim jackets coming with a beaded mermaid design on its back.

Apart from fascinating apparels, Boomerang also provides you with a list of shopping items from jewelries to furniture. Get golf shoes or copper tea kettles and with every purchase you make you will be able to support the cause of the AIDS Action Committee. You will never be guilty of going out on a shopping spree with the mere fact that you are giving off something for charity.

Urban Renewals

This bargain store located in Allston offers the best bargains for people like you who want to buy more for less. It is more of like a warehouse thus you should expect the store to be packed with an amount of merchandise that is overwhelming to the eyes. Its Spartan-inspired design adds more attractiveness to the items found inside it. Get bargains on clothing for men, women and children or grab one from its book and housewares selections. It is so easy to shop in this thrift store since the items are arranged according to color and are neatly stacked into the store’s shelves. Most items are priced below $5. Buffalo Exchange

Buffalo Boston

For those of you looking for small pieces to bring home to family, friends or officemates, the Buffalo Exchange is worth visiting. This is the home to the best bargains in terms of accessories. Located at Davis Square, this is shop boasts of trendier, fashionable and more affordable finds from famous stores like Urban Outfitters and American Apparel. In this store, you will get long-beaded necklaces, fashionable sunglasses and a wide selection of bow ties and suspenders. It keeps up to the latest trend and adds whatever is in style in the world of fashion accessories to its showcase. You can also proceed to its branch in the Harvard Avenue.

Second Time Around

Situated in Newbury Street, Second Time Around is the home for many shopping opportunities from high-end blazers to gowns coming from world-renowned names in the fashion industry like Giorgio Armani and Coco Chanel. High-end as these finds are, you will be surprised to see that Second Time Around sells them at a discount. You might be happy to find branded clothing selling at a price of $600 but of course, you will surely be fascinated to see other trendy pieces that sell at markdown costs. Other stores for Second Time Around can be seen at Harvard Square, Charles Street and Coolidge Corner which are just a few blocks away from the store in Newbury.

Garment District

Garment District, a store found along Cambridge, is a thrift shop that offers a vast selection of costumes and other items that will be great to bring home with you. Get clothing ensembles for a certain festivity or simply purchase platform boots with matching military jackets to wear to a party. If you are not really looking for something that suits an event, you can still find a lot of worthy offerings from Garment District. A wool coat and a backpack, a t-shirt or a sweater – name it and the store has it. You will be astonished as to how your purchases are computed. They calculate it at $1.50 per pound. Yes, you have to weigh in all the garments to find out how much they are all-in-all.

Artifaktory Vintage Boutique

A shop found in Davis Square, with another on Charles Street, Artifaktory Vintage Boutique is home to everything vintage from shoes to dresses, from hats to jewelry and a vast selection of clothing pieces for men. These vintage pieces have been repaired before they were placed on the rack. A bonus comes with the fact that you can ask store clerks to assist you with what you are looking for.
